How Does State Mental Health Department Accreditation Work?
In addition to leading governing bodies of accreditation, such as the Council on Accreditation, The Joint Commission, CARF International, and others, most states have their own criteria for approving the establishment and continued operation within their borders. For example, the Missouri Department of Mental Health and the Washington State Department of Health are two SAMHSA-approved state accreditation authorities for Opioid Treatment Providers (OTPs).
Criteria for accreditation from these facilities may vary but will generally include:
- Safety – Your treatment center’s state mental health department will assess the size, cleanliness, and other safety-related factors to determine whether it’s suitable for accreditation and backing.
- Quality and Reliability – The organization will also assess the quality of programming, staff, and other factors to determine eligibility. If the rehab center you’re considering offers a certain type of therapy or treatment, the accreditation organization wants to ensure they can offer this modality seamlessly and at the highest level of care.
- Privacy and Discretion – The accreditation authority will also audit the facility to ensure HIPAA compliance and that they are operating at the highest standards of patient privacy and discretion.
- Effectiveness and Success Rates – The accreditation authority will also assess patient/alumni satisfaction and long-term treatment outcomes (one year or more of post-treatment sobriety) to determine the quality and effectiveness of its treatment approach.
It’s important to realize that each state has its own criteria for accreditation and approval.
What Are the Advantages of State Accreditation?
State mental health department accreditation lets you or your loved one know that you’re entering a facility that has been assessed, audited, and approved by an experienced and reputable authority. The reality of addiction treatment is that, while it’s necessary, it can also be traumatic if you choose a facility that is not equipped to or interested in meeting your clinical and lifestyle needs. Not all treatment centers are created equal.
